Car Seat/Stroller for small car

Hi Everyone,

I am hoping someone can help me out. Has anyone had a small car and used a Britax BSafe car seat?

I have a Volvo S40, and the Britax seems to fit, but not quite as well as the Chicco Key fit 30 (but they are reatively similiar in fit). The hard part is that I like the Chicco seat better, but the idea of being able to get the BSafe/BAgile stroller combo is really nice. It would also be great to get the BReady stroller with a second child.

If you went with the Chicco is there a good stroller to go with? How are the City Select and City Mini? I am totally torn here.

  • I love the city mini. If you are planning on another baby while your first is in a stroller (like 3 yrs old) then I would go with the city select. I'm not a fan of travel systems and think its important to have a good stroller even if you pay a little extra. I ended up buying a city mini after my travel system annoyed the living crap out of me because it was so bulk and heavy and didn't work well at all. When you get them separately you can really get what you want in a car seat and stroller.
